Huawei Canada has an immediate 12-month contract opening for a Researcher.

About the team:

The Huawei Human-Machine Interaction Lab unites global researchers, engineers, and designers to redefine human technology relationships through user centered, hands on research. We focus on agentic AI and multimodal interaction (voice, touch, vision, gesture) across smartphones, wearables, and emerging devices—advancing agentic workflows, multi-agent orchestration, and intuitive human-AI interfaces. By tightly integrating sensing, algorithms, and systems, our prototype driven work ships directly to products, enabling seamless task delegation and human AI collaboration at scale.

About the job:

  • Conduct advanced research in computer vision focusing on 2D/3D scene understanding, tracking, and real-time reconstruction.
    Advance vision-centric perception pipelines and sensor fusion techniques to improve spatial awareness and device understanding of the physical world.

  • Integrate vision foundation models and vision-language models with LLMs to build smart workflows that enhance human-AI collaboration and reasoning.

  • Optimize end-to-end vision pipelines from raw sensor data to real-time inference, balancing accuracy with hardware constraints like power, memory, and latency.

  • Establish comprehensive evaluation frameworks and success metrics to assess both core algorithmic performance and human-centric user outcomes.

  • Collaborate with engineering, hardware, and design teams to translate vision research into product-ready solutions and interactive prototypes.

The total target annual compensation (based on 2,080 hours per year) ranges from $106,000 - $156,000 depending on education, experience, and demonstrated expertise.

Founded in 1987, Huawei is a leading global provider of information and communications technology (ICT) infrastructure and smart devices. We are committed to bringing digital to every person, home and organization for a fully connected, intelligent world. We have approximately 197,000 employees and we operate in over 170 countries and regions, serving more than three billion people around the world. In Canada, Huawei conducts innovative and leading edge research in 5G technologies, along with advanced development of emerging cloud, device and network technologies & services. While our renowned Canada Research Centre in the thriving technology landscape of Ottawa, Ontario continues to grow rapidly in size and strategic product initiatives, additional presence has also been established across Canada with R&D facilities in Vancouver, Edmonton, Waterloo, Markham, Montreal, and a R&D office in Quebec City.
